Next year’s Holyrood election is a crucial and historic opportunity for Scotland to demand another independence referendum, but it will need the largest-ever pro-independence majority, and Scottish Green MSPs must be at its heart.

The Scottish Greens are the only party campaigning for an independent Scottish Republic that will rejoin the European Union and abolish the monarchy, because Scotland’s Head of State should be the choice of Scotland’s people.

With Westminster’s parties lurching even further to the right, a devastating Brexit forced upon Scotland, and at least a million young people eligible to vote in the next referendum who couldn’t vote in 2014, it is clear that the circumstances have changed vastly since the last vote.
